The Milwaukee Brewers (-196) visit PNC Park on Saturday looking to maintain their 22-game edge over the Pirates (86-54 vs 63-77) as they push toward playoff positioning in September.
Brandon Woodruff takes the hill for Milwaukee with a solid 3.14 ERA, while the Pirates counter with Mitch Keller (4.53 ERA) in what shapes up as a pitching mismatch on paper.
With the Brewers ranking 2nd in team offense at 5.1 runs per game against Pittsburgh's league-worst 3.66, the question becomes whether the home underdogs can find enough offense to keep pace in this National League clash.

Pittsburgh Pirates vs. Milwaukee Brewers preview
The Brewers arrive in Pittsburgh riding the league's second-best ERA at 3.65 and a powerful offense that ranks second in runs per game at 5.1, making them heavy favourites despite playing on the road.
Brandon Woodruff takes the ball for Milwaukee with an impressive 3.14 career ERA and solid 1.045 WHIP, facing a Pirates lineup that's managed just 3.66 runs per contest this season.
Pittsburgh counters with Mitch Keller, whose 4.53 ERA tells the story of a challenging campaign, though the Pirates have shown surprising defensive efficiency ranking fifth in baseball.
The betting market reflects Milwaukee's dominance this season, installing them as -196 moneyline favourites against a Pirates squad sitting 23 games back in the standings.
Key for Pittsburgh will be capitalising on their home field advantage at PNC Park, where they've managed to stay competitive despite their 63-77 record.
Milwaukee's bullpen depth could prove decisive late, boasting 97 holds this season while Pittsburgh has struggled with just a 60.4% save rate.
